莫斯科"5.25"大停电的事故调查及简析

摘    要:2005年5月25~26日,莫斯科地区发生了大面积停电事故。文章从停电事故的发展过程、事故的影响及经济损失、事故应急处理和原因调查、事故后的补救措施等4个方面深入介绍了整个停电事故的情况,并分析了可靠性在现代复杂大电网中的关键作用,从可靠性角度提出了研究电网复杂性和连锁故障机理,旧输电网残存寿命评估和更新策略等两项关键研究内容。

Abstract:A power blackout happened in Moscow on June 25, 2005, which is one of the top ten biggest power failures in the world this century. A full aspects survey was described in this paper. There are four aspects of this power outage have to be addressed. The first question involves the sequence of events in the blackout. The second problem relates to the direct power losses and indirect effect of the blackout to various social departments, such as traffic, residential life, finance and stock market, packinghouse, government and medical section, telecom and industries. The third aspect deals with the treatment of emergency and investigation of the cause of this outage. The final aspect focuses on the guidelines of the action plan to increase reliability of the UES of Russia. Afterwards, some question is pointed out to probe the universal mechanism of cascading failures occurred in complex power system. To answer these questions, two research projects are proposed at the final stage of this paper.
